From Director H. Calloway to Director M. Tresk. Warranty claims on the Fenwick dryer series have run 38% over budget year to date, driven largely by a drum-bearing defect traced to the Ashvale supplier batch. Reserves have been increased accordingly, and branch managers should route all related claims through the central adjudication desk rather than settling locally. A supplier recovery negotiation is underway; please avoid external comment. The wider commercial implications are addressed in the note that follows.

board note of kadug-tawig: Only 5 of the 100 pilot accounts renewed Oliath, so a churn review is set for April 15.

## Building Access — Spares Room (Hullbrook Annex)

Contractors: the spare hardware room is down the east corridor on the ground floor, third door on the left. Sign in at the front desk first and grab a visitor lanyard. Anything you take out, jot it in the blue logbook — yes, even the little stuff. The door self-locks, so don't wedge it. To get in, punch in the code below.

staff pass of hagug-taguf = bdg-HJ-9

VAULT-LOCK-88: Billing worker blue-green cutover blocked. For weekly eng sync. The Copperline billing worker's green stack can't fetch invoice-signing material — vault auto-sealed after the Thursday node reboot. Blue is still serving, so no customer impact yet, but we can't flip traffic until green is healthy. Rollback window closes Friday. Dmitri confirmed quorum shares are unavailable (two holders traveling), so we're using the documented recovery path instead. Unseal the vault on the green stack with the recovery passphrase below.

strongbox words: oliael-gilax-lamael

## Limits and Quotas: Seat-Map Renderer

The Pellamy seat-map renderer enforces per-venue quotas to keep render times predictable for the Orchard Hall and similar large theatres. Requests beyond the quota return a cached snapshot rather than an error, so customers rarely notice throttling — but support should check quota counters before blaming the venue's layout file. Renders over the hard seat cap are rejected outright. Current limits are defined by the following constants.

tuning constants:
RATE_LIMITS = {
    "zorael": 10,
    "oliix": 1,
    "holix": 2,
    "quenix": 10,
}